The mean real estate sales agents salary in Nebraska is $56,920, about 18.1% below the U.S. average ($69,510). That works out to roughly $27/hr at 2,080 hours per year.

Metro Areas in Nebraska

Metro areaMedianMeanEmployment
South Nebraska nonmetropolitan area $62,740 $65,810 140
Northeast Nebraska nonmetropolitan area $58,640 $63,040 60
Lincoln, NE $57,990 $65,630 290
Omaha, NE-IA $47,240 $51,320 860
